Hormonally regulated proteinaceous material secreted in hamster vaginal discharge is detected via the vomeronasal organ and elicits copulatory behavior in males. The major soluble protein in estrous vaginal discharge has been isolated, characterized by molecular weight and amino acid content, and shown to have substantial aphrodisiac activity. Peanut produces aerial flowers but buries its developing seeds into the ground by means of a specialized organ, the gynophore. Gravitropism is the unusual character of gynophore as reproductive organ. Recently, we found the gynophores grow directly upward in mycoplasma-like organisms (MLO) infected peanut plants. Human uterus transplantation (UTx) is currently under investigation as a treatment for uterine infertility. Without a uterus transplant, the options available to women with uterine infertility are adoption or surrogacy; only the latter has the potential for a genetically related child. The vomeronasal organ (VNO) is a chemoreceptor organ enclosed in a cartilaginous capsule and separated from the main olfactory epithelium. The vomeronasal neurons have two distinct types of receptor that differ from each other and from the large family of odorant receptors.
